HAVANA, Cuba, Jun 27 (acn) Cuba will begin today a three-game subseries against the Rockland Boulders, with which it will finish its performance in the Canadian-American Independent Baseball League (Can-Am).
So far, the squad managed by Roger Machado has an unfavorable balance of four wins - all against the Trois-Riviers Aigles - and 14 losses.
It is worth mentioning that, due to their late debut in the contest, Cubans had to play 18 matches in a row, but either way, it wasn´t expected that scarce production with runners on bases, nor that poor performance by their pitching staff.
There have been offensive highlight for C/DH Yosvani Alarcon and IF Juan Torriente, Jefferson Delgado and Yordanis Samon.
Cuba´s starting pitcher today could be right-hander Alain Sanchez.
Upon completion of those three games in New Jersey's Palisades Park, the Caribbean team will move to South Carolina to play a bilateral match against the United States national college team from July 2 to 7.
